Obrero , Davao City, Philippines 8000 PB - The Southeastern Philippines Journal of Research and Development KW - Agrarian reform KW - Land reform KW - Philippines N2 - The most effective socio-economic organizations established in the agrarian reform communities (ARCs) are the agrarian reform beneficiaries (ARB) organizations or cooperatives as autonomous organizations, and potent force for the economic and social betterment of all its members based on self-reliance and self management. This research was focused on the sustainability of Paraiso Multi-Purpose Cooperative as an agrarian reform beneficiary organization (ARBO) in Paraiso ARC. It considered 184 sample-member respondents from the poblacion, highway and island barangays of Santa, Ilocos Sur, Philippines, determined through stratified random sampling. It revealed that almost all the respondents are Roman Catholic while most of them are engaged in farming, married and are not members of another cooperative aside from their present membership; all the indicators of organizational capability of the ARB organization as leadership, management, financial, and physical are on the "very good" level; the implementation of business operations of the ARB organization is on the "very good' level; the sustainability of the ARB organization is on the 'very good" level; Management and physical capability of the ARB organization influence its level of implementation of business operations; and the level of implementation of business operations of the ARB organization influences its level of sustainability ER -
